B2B商城APP是一种基于移动互联网的电子商务平台,专注于为企业提供在线采购、供应链管理、财务结算等服务。通过B2B商城APP,企业可以方便地浏览和购买供应商的产品,与供应商沟通,管理订单和进行支付。
B2B商城APP的开发软件涉及多个方面的技术和模块,下面将对其原理和详细介绍进行说明。
1. 用户端功能模块:
B2B商城APP的用户端包含了多个功能模块,主要包括:
- 注册和登录:用户可以注册账号并登录商城APP,以便享受更多的服务和功能。
- 浏览商品:用户可以通过分类、关键词等方式浏览商品列表,查看商品详情,了解价格、规格等信息。
- 下单购买:用户可以将心仪的商品加入购物车,进行结算并下单购买。
- 订单管理:用户可以查看订单详情,查看物流信息,确认收货等操作。
- 支付管理:用户可以选择在线支付或者其他支付方式进行付款。
- 消息通知:用户可以接收商城APP发送的优惠活动、订单状态更新等通知消息。
- 客服和评价:用户可以与客服进行在线沟通,并对商家进行评价和反馈。
2. 商家端功能模块:
商家端是B2B商城APP的重要组成部分,主要包括以下功能模块:
- 商品管理:商家可以发布商品信息,包括商品名称、价格、库存等,并进行编辑、下架等操作。
- 订单管理:商家可以查看订单信息,确认订单,发货,退货等操作。
- 库存管理:商家可以实时监控商品库存情况,及时补货和调整库存。
- 客户管理:商家可以管理客户信息,包括新增客户、编辑客户资料、查看客户订单等。
- 数据统计:商家可以查看销售数据、访问量等数据统计,以便了解和优化经营情况。
- 售后和服务:商家可以处理客户的售后问题,提供售后服务和支持。
3. 技术原理和开发工具:
B2B商城APP的开发需要使用多种技术和工具,包括:
- 前端开发:使用HTML、CSS、JavaScript等技术实现商城APP的页面布局和交互效果。
- 后端开发:使用Java、Python、PHP等编程语言实现商城APP的后台逻辑和数据库操作。
- 数据库管理:使用MySQL、MongoDB等数据库进行数据存储和管理。
- 接口开发:通过接口实现商城APP与外部系统(如支付、物流等)的对接和数据传输。
- 移动开发工具:使用开发工具如Android Studio、Xcode等进行APP的开发和调试。
- 服务端开发:使用云服务(如阿里云、腾讯云等)提供的云存储、云计算等服务进行商城APP的部署和管理。
总结:
B2B商城APP开发软件涉及到用户端和商家端的功能模块设计和开发,需要前端和后端开发技术的结合,同时还需要数据库管理、接口开发等技术支持。开发商需要根据具体需求和业务场景,选择合适的技术和工具进行开发和部署,同时根据市场竞争和用户反馈,及时调整和优化商城APP的功能和体验,以提供更好的服务和产品。